At first glance, the Sony PS-LX310BT might not turn heads with its minimalist, no-frills design compared to the eye-catching, retro-styled turntables you might see at Urban Outfitters or trending on TikTok. However, don’t let its unassuming aesthetics mislead you. This turntable is a testament to the principle that form follows function, particularly when it comes to user experience and sound quality.

For vinyl novices, the PS-LX310BT stands out for its plug-and-play simplicity. There’s no complicated setup here; just place your record on the platter, press the start button, and let the fully automatic operation take over. The tonearm moves to the record, plays it, and then returns to its resting position once the record has finished, all with a touch of a button. This user-friendliness is a significant draw for those who might be intimidated by the traditional setup of turntables.

One of the standout features of this turntable is its Bluetooth connectivity. In an era where wireless is king, the PS-LX310BT allows you to stream your vinyl’s sound directly to Bluetooth headphones or speakers. This feature not only reduces cable clutter but also adds a layer of versatility, enabling you to enjoy your records anywhere in your home without needing to be tethered to the turntable.

The built-in phono stage is another feather in its cap. This means if you’re using active speakers or have an amplifier without a phono input, you can connect the PS-LX310BT directly without the need for an additional preamp. This feature has been praised for its convenience by Louder, emphasizing how it makes setting up a vinyl system straightforward without compromising on sound quality.

Despite its budget-friendly price, the PS-LX310BT doesn’t skimp on audio quality. It features a belt-drive system that helps in reducing vibrations, ensuring that the sound from your vinyl is as clean and clear as possible. The included Audio-Technica AT3600 cartridge, though not easily upgradable, provides a warm, pleasant sound that’s more than suitable for casual listening. Crackling Sound’s review notes that while it may not satisfy audiophiles seeking dynamic punch, for its price, the audio performance is commendable.
